Flexible spoken natural language dialog systems should permit variable initiative behaviour. This is behaviour where the task initiative can vary from strongly computer controlled to strongly user controlled or somewhere in between. Such behaviour allows a system to effectively communicate with both task novices and experts as well as with intermediate levels of expertise. The paper outlines a mechanism for obtaining variable initiative behaviour and presents experimental results on the performance of an implemented system capable of variable initiative behaviour.
